Arrhythmias post MI

Arrhythmias post-MI (treat all per ACLS protocols if unstable or symptomatic)

  • AF (10–16% incidence): βB or amio, ± digoxin (particularly if HF), heparin

  • VT/VF: lido or amio × 6–24 h, then reassess; ↑ βB as tol., replete K & Mg, r/o ischemia; VT <48 h post-MI does not worsen prognosis; >48 h, consider ICD (see below)

  • Accelerated idioventricular rhythm (AIVR): slow ventricular rhythm (<120 bpm), often after reperfusion; typically asx, gradual onset/offset, and does not require treatment

  • Backup transcutaneous or transvenous pacing if: 2° AVB type II; BBB + AVB

  • Transvenous pacing if: 3° AVB; new BBB + 2° AVB type II; alternating LBBB/RBBB
